Description:

Mode of Action: Inhibits protein synthesis (elongation) by preventing binding of aminoacyl-tRNA to the 30S subunit.
Antimicrobial spectrum: Gram-negative and Gram-positive bacteria.
Mode of Resistance: Loss of cell wall permeability

Applications: Recommended for use in molecular biology applications at 10-20 μg/ml. A group of broad-spectrum antibiotics. Used to treat infections of the urinary tract, respiratory tract, and then intestines. Also used to treat chlamydia, moderately severe acne and rosacea, and many other infections. The usefulness has been reduced with the onset of antibiotic resistance.
